Subject: [PATCH] VMCI: Check userland-provided datagram size
Date: Thu, 19 Feb 2015 10:33:56 -0800	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1424370836-22334-1-git-send-email-acking@vmware.com> (raw)

Ensure that the size filled in by userland in the datagram header
matches the size of the buffer passed down in the IOCTL. Note that we
account for the size of the header itself in the check.

---
 drivers/misc/vmw_vmci/vmci_driver.c | 2 +-
 drivers/misc/vmw_vmci/vmci_host.c   | 6 ++++++
 2 files changed, 7 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/drivers/misc/vmw_vmci/vmci_driver.c b/drivers/misc/vmw_vmci/vmci_driver.c
index 032d35c..cf264a1 100644
--- a/drivers/misc/vmw_vmci/vmci_driver.c
+++ b/drivers/misc/vmw_vmci/vmci_driver.c
@@ -113,5 +113,5 @@ module_exit(vmci_drv_exit);
 
 MODULE_AUTHOR("VMware, Inc.");
 MODULE_DESCRIPTION("VMware Virtual Machine Communication Interface.");
-MODULE_VERSION("1.1.1.0-k");
+MODULE_VERSION("1.1.2.0-k");
 MODULE_LICENSE("GPL v2");
diff --git a/drivers/misc/vmw_vmci/vmci_host.c b/drivers/misc/vmw_vmci/vmci_host.c
index 66fc992..a721b5d 100644
--- a/drivers/misc/vmw_vmci/vmci_host.c
+++ b/drivers/misc/vmw_vmci/vmci_host.c
@@ -395,6 +395,12 @@ static int vmci_host_do_send_datagram(struct vmci_host_dev *vmci_host_dev,
 		return -EFAULT;
 	}
 
+	if (VMCI_DG_SIZE(dg) != send_info.len) {
+		vmci_ioctl_err("datagram size mismatch\n");
+		kfree(dg);
+		return -EINVAL;
+	}
+
 	pr_devel("Datagram dst (handle=0x%x:0x%x) src (handle=0x%x:0x%x), payload (size=%llu bytes)\n",
 		 dg->dst.context, dg->dst.resource,
 		 dg->src.context, dg->src.resource,
